Matikhru Population - Phek, Nagaland

Matikhru is a medium size village located in Meluri Circle of Phek district, Nagaland with total 154 families residing. The Matikhru village has population of 623 of which 324 are males while 299 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Matikhru village population of children with age 0-6 is 125 which makes up 20.06 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Matikhru village is 923 which is lower than Nagaland state average of 931. Child Sex Ratio for the Matikhru as per census is 812, lower than Nagaland average of 943.

Matikhru village has higher literacy rate compared to Nagaland. In 2011, literacy rate of Matikhru village was 81.53 % compared to 79.55 % of Nagaland. In Matikhru Male literacy stands at 87.06 % while female literacy rate was 75.72 %.

Caste Factor

In Matikhru village, most of the village population is from Schedule Tribe (ST).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 95.35 % of total population in Matikhru village. There is no population of Schedule Caste (SC) in Matikhru village of Phek.

Work Profile

In Matikhru village out of total population, 304 were engaged in work activities. 98.36 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 1.64 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 304 workers engaged in Main Work, 246 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 2 were Agricultural labourer.
